Organocatalysis is the acceleration of chemical transformations with a substoichiometric amount of an organic compound which does not contain a metal atom. Organocatalysts have emerged as powerful tools for organic transformations. Organocatalysts have several important advantages, since they are usually robust, inexpensive, readily available and non toxic. In our study, we have contributed the applications of new neutral pyrrolidine based chiral organocatalysts in the synthesis of a various valuable chiral and non-chiral products with several advantages from an economical and environmental point of view.
